Asynchronous Transfer mode systems integrate Voice, Video and Data. Since it is connected oriented technology, one packet with the same source and destination will travel through the same route. This employs best effort delivery system which would enable performance and bandwidth on demand. Figure 1: Aimed at providing best service (IEC, 2005) ATM as per the standards defined would employ connection oriented, packet-like switching and multiplexing model. It starts by defining the fixed sized cell that comprises of 48 bytes of data and 5 bytes of header together making up the 53 bytes of cell information. ATM is fundamentally connection oriented. Therefore, it does multiplexing and reserves a route for a specific user on getting a request from the user. Multiplexing such lines over a network either from a user to a destination or from one switch to another would optimize the usage of the network to a great extent. This would save the cost of switching when requests are made one after the other and switch keeps changing the route. ATM also specifies a number of standards on how an user would get connected to an ATM network depending upon the speed of the network. ATM to User interface standards are governed by the ATM UNI standards. ATM has the following three layers: 1. The physical layer 2. ATM Layer 3. ATM adaptation layer The physical layer consists of various media that make up the transmission system, which would eventually transmit from kilobits per second to gigabits per second. The ATM layer defines the cells that make up the data transfer along with the other components; multiplexer that would switch the cell to the specific route that it should take, switches that would transmit data over a high speed switching hardware so that the transmission speed is achieved and finally have necessary software or hardware to take care of the issues that concern the traffic and do traffic management. In the ATM adaptation layer, four different types of data transfer is provided for the ATM system. AAL Type 1 Constant bit rate services AAL Type 2 Variable bit rate services AAL Type 3 / 4 Connectionless services and data protocols AAL Type 5 High Speed

Final writing exercise Essay There are three phases whereby each has a different crystal structure at three different temperatures. At room temperature (298K), Phase III is present whereby Cs3H(SeO4)2 has a crystal structure of a monoclinic with a space group of C2/m. At 400K, Phase II is present whereby Cs3H(SeO4)2 has a crystal structure of a monoclinic-A2/a symmetry. At 470K, Phase I is present whereby Cs3H(SeO4)2 has a crystal structure of a trigonal with a space group of R3-m. In Phase III, as we can see in Figure 2(a), the positioning of the tetrahedrons is parallel to the a-axis, and in between these SeO4 tetrahedrons are the hydrogen bonds. Looking at a 2dimensional perspective, we can also see that there is a translation movement of the SeO4 tetrahedrons along the a-axis; hence the symmetry operator would be a glide line parallel to a-axis. In a 3-dimensional perspective, we can see that Phase III has a 2-fold rotation axis and contains glide planes. In Phase II, from Figure 2(b), we can see that the positioning of the SeO4 tetrahedrons are along the approximate direction [310]. Observing the schematic of the crystal structure in Phase II, we can see that there is a vertical mirror line in between the SeO4 tetrahedrons. There is also an a-glide reflection vertically. In Phase I, from Figure 2(c), the positioning of SeO4 tetrahedron is similar to that of Phase II, however the difference is the crystal structure and the hydrogen bonding. Comparing both Phase II and Phase III crystal structures of the compound, Phase II contains two-fold screw axis, inversion center and a two-fold rotation axis, which is the sole reason for Phase II to be twice of that of Phase III in terms of geometrical  arrangement of hydrogen bonds. From the above analysis of the symmetry of the crystals structures in different phases, we can tell that Phase III has the most symmetry operators and hence achieving the highest crystal symmetry generating a low geometrical arrangement of hydrogen bonds. Due to the low geometrical arrangement of hydrogen bonds, the mobility of protons decreases giving the result of ferroelasticiy. The drastic change from superprotonic conductivity to ferroelasticty happens when there is a change from Phase II to Phase III. The major difference between theses 2 phases is the hydrogen bond arrangement. Paragraph 2 Under the optical microscope, we can observe that the polymorphic domains will alter at each phase transition to a different extent. We can see in phase III that the domains in the Cs3H(SeO4)2 crystal are made up of polydomains separated by two kinds of domain boundaries. The two kinds of domain boundaries are categorized as the planes of {311} and {11n}, where n is determined by the strain compatibility condition. The domains at the sides of each domain boundary are related to the reflective symmetry or the rotational symmetry on that boundary itself. Furthermore, we can observe that the angle between any domain and its neighboring domains is approximately 120 °, which is very close to the theoretical values calculated using the lattice parameters. As we move on from phase III to phase II, we can observe that the domain structure alters slightly by the phase transition of TII–III. Similarly, the reflective symmetry and rotational symmetry also changes at the same phase transition. However, the kinds of domain and domain boundary remain the same as those in phase III despite a change in domain pattern. This could be due to the slight change in alignment of hydrogen bonding between the SeO4 tetrahedrons when the existing hydrogen bonds were broken to form new weaker  ones. This might explains why their lattice parameters a and b do not really change appreciably. Compared to phase III previously, the angle between any domain and its neighboring domains in phase II is also approximately 120 ° and is justified by the theoretical values determined from the same equation we used for phase III. Hence, this suggest a slight change in the Cs3H(SeO4)2 crystal structure at the phase transition of TII–III. From phase II to phase I, the domain boundaries is observed to have disappear just before the curie temperature of the phase transition of TI–II and the crystal structure changes from  optically biaxial to optically uniaxial. This could be due to an external stress caused by the atomic rearrangement of the SeO4 tetrahedrons in the Cs3H(SeO4)2 crystal as a result of breaking the hydrogen bonds between them. Paragraph 3 Higher temperatures for most material will enable atoms to move to low energy sites, fitting into a perfect crystal symmetry. Cs3H(SeO4)2 however behaves differently. As the temperature increases (above 396K), its crystal symmetry decreases when it changes phase from III to II. The orientation of the hydrogen bond for phase II and III differs. For phase II, the orientation is along [310] and [3-10] direction whereas for phase III, it is parallel to the aaxis. As the transition from phase III to II occurs, the precursor of the superprotonic conductivity is observed. In order for movement of proton to occur, the breaking and then recombination of hydrogen bonds are required. For phase III, in order for the movement of one proton, the breaking of 2 hydrogen bonds is needed. The reason as to why 2 hydrogen bond is needed to be broken and recombined again is because for the movement of one proton to occur, it must break the hydrogen bond it resides in and then change its orientation, recombining at another site; the mirroring effect of opposite hydrogen bond is required to maintain the crystal symmetry i.e. to say that the another hydrogen bond parallel to the previous hydrogen bond site needs to be broken and recombined at other site parallel to the newly  recombined hydrogen bond. In this way, in phase III, the recombination of two hydrogen bonds is simultaneously needed for one proton transport. Phase II however, behaves differently. The movement of the proton is independent of the other protons at other hydrogen site. The crystal structure allows for this flexibility of the proton motion, which the superprotonic conduction takes place. The mechanism in which proton transportation occurs in the polymorphs is by the diffusion of protons through a hydrogen bond network, by the cleaving and formation of the hydrogen bonds. However, in certain phases, the cleavage and formation of the hydrogen bond might differ. The fuel cell works on the basis of the movement of protons. The movement of electrons should be disallowed as it would short circuit the fuel cell. Hence, a membrane is used to allow only the movement of protons across and not electrons and gases. On top of that, in order for a superprotonic effect to occur, the flexibility for proton motion must be allo wed. Hence, the lesser symmetrically patterned the phases the protons reside in, the higher this flexibility.

Looking At Heroic Code In The Iliad English Literature Essay In book 9 of The Iliad, the greatest example of heroes, Achilles, questions in mid-way about the heroic code. However, it is just a shattering start for the process in seeking another point of view about what and how to construct a real hero. Through a miserable loss and ability to relate to other characters in the book, finally, Achilles ends up that process with a lesson: Rather than the honor gained in the battle, a hero is also inspired by the connectedness to other people, fighting for the survival of their city, families and companions. Achilless suspicion about the true value of heroic code brings up a new perspective to the Iliads readers, showing them how the heroic world may look from the position outside it. Initially, it seems to make sense that Nothing is worth my life, not all the riches/ They say Troy held before the Greeks came, (9.415-16) Achilles said, when he has plenty of possession, and those honor-conferring material gifts are not a worth-while compensation for the loss of his life on the battle. Also, it is hard to object when he criticizes the pointlessness of the heroic system: Coward and hero get the same reward:/You die whether you slack off or work. (9.326-27) However, those arguments are only subjective and associated with blindness. The speech of Phoenix, one of the ambassadors and Achilles beloved old tutor, fully answers Achilles concern and points out what Achilles cannot see. He tells the story of Meleager, a man who was wronged and refused to defend his country. He retired in his room wi th his beloved wife and stayed out of the fighting until the moment when his city was about to be destroyed. He realized that his wifes safety could be threatened if his country lost in the war. Therefore, he returned to battle and fought for his city, but at that point Meleager just won little honor. Phoenixs story responds to Achilles accusation that gifts are inadequate compensation for fighting by showing that there are still other reasons besides honor why people lose their lives for fighting. That is because of their family, their close friends, and any bonds of friendship in a small community. At this point, the family concept and the interrelation between individuals become revealing as an integral aspect of heroic code. This idea slowly develops in further Book through Achilles relationship to others on a personal basis. It is only after Patroclus death that Achilles realizes what is missing in his previous accusation, which also highlights those above newfound perspectives of human connectedness. A hero, of course, must fulfill his status in combat on the battlefield, to get honored for himself; besides, it is stressed that he has to respect his family, show loyalty to his friends, and protect his comrades. Achilles learns this precious lesson after a miserable loss: A mist black grief enveloped Achilles/He scooped up fistfuls of sunburnt dust/And poured it on his head, fouling/His beautiful face à ¢Ã¢â€š ¬Ã‚ ¦ (18.23-26) The word envelope is used sophisticatedly as, like a letter is covered underneath another thick paper, Achilles gets stuck in a confusing thinking stream about if his own honor is an ultimate purpose he is seeking for throughout all his lie, or his close relationship with companions matters more to his true heroic value. He gets lost. He conflicts with himself. The image of self-w illed man with strong accusation at the beginning disappears; instead, that man is acting unconsciously: He scooped up fistfuls of sunburnt dust/And poured it on his head, fouling/His beautiful face à ¢Ã¢â€š ¬Ã‚ ¦ (18.24-26) Beautiful face is a nice metaphor for the image of an ideal hero which Achilles mistakenly overvalues for himself, and dust can be understood as the force for Achilles to break against that monument and reach the underneath true heroic code. Now, Achilles begins to see life and relationships with other people from a mortal point of view. Patrocluss death is a strong reminder of those other reasons for fighting that Achilles forgets in his initial undermining of honor. In a material human world, heroes may treasure the reward and social status as a consequence of winning the fighting, but they are also motivated by the patriotism for the city they protect and by the love for family and friend they deeply involve. Family and deep bond of friendship also take part in constructing the moral aspect in a real heros character. This excites the readers profoundly besides many bloody brutal killing scenes throughout the book. In the scene Priam takes ransom to demand Hectors corpse back for a proper burial, the readers can witness a new side in Achilles behavior that never plays out before: full of sincere kindness and sympathy. Compared with the intense savagery when Achilles cruelly drags Hectors corpse around the walls of Troy, this move entirely surprises the readers. Priam huddled in grief at Achilles feet, cried/ And moaned softly for his man-slaying Hector. (24.547-49) Homer uses the verb huddle, somehow in contrast with high status of Priam, a king, to demonstrate that death is no barrier to the honor and glory achieved in life. Priams begging does not dishonor him; instead, he does that in the name of his family member. This action truly captures Achilles pity and breaks down his resistance. Achilles knows that his fate is to die at Troy and never return home in Phthia. He realizes how desperate his father, Peleus, feels once he knows that heart-breaking news of his son, which might happens to Priam if Achilles does not return Hectors corpse to him. And Achilles cried for this father and/ For Patroclus. The sound filled the room. (24.550-51) Just only any object that is visible and have weight can fill up a space, but Homer uses that verb for the sound to show that, this time, Achilles tear has value because he already learns his mistake in self-absorption and changes himself to care for other peoples feelings. Finally, he reaches to his identity as a mortal, letting go of his previous bitter outrage, and sharing the grief of loss with other mortals. Generosity, or forgiveness, also constructs a real hero. This is a precious lesson that Achilles learns till the end. The Iliad, set aside all of the brutal killing scenes, is a work deeply concerned with the true value of heroic system. Specifically, the questioning of Achilles in Book 9 brings up a new insight for the Iliads readers. The heros brilliant performance in the battlefield is fundamental to maintain his status. Furthermore, he had to fulfill his responsibility in accordance with his family, friends, and community in general.

Enlightenment and Tartuffe The ideals of the Enlightenment can be found in many of the writings from this time period. There are a few characteristics that are commonly associated with the Enlightenment. This was the age of reason. People at this time began to apply rational thoughts to figure out and understand nature and to guide their human existence. In Moliere’s Tartuffe, this ideal is expressed through the character of the king. In the end, Tartuffe has brought an officer of the king back to take Orgon away. However, in Tartuffe’s attempt to get Orgon arrested, the king saw through him and reasoned that Tartuffe was the one to be accused and put to trial. Another defining characteristic is the desire for equality and dignity for all, the thought that all have a set of basic human rights. The Enlightenment also challenged many of the former ideologies, one of which was ignorance. Tartuffe exemplifies these characteristics through the character Dorine. Dorine is Mariane’s lady-maid, in other words, someone with a low social standing because she is a member of the working class, and presumably ignorant because of this low social status. However, in the story, she is much smarter than Orgon and also a lot more reasonable. This shows that it does not matter what social class one comes from to determine their level of intelligence. Her closeness and acceptance by the family, with the exception of Orgon, shows that people can be viewed for their own worth and value. Dorine is someone from a lower social standing than the family, but yet, is able to socialize and befriend the family she works for. Another challenge is to superstition, deception, and oppressive traditions. Tartuffe is a character that is related to the church and yet is a very deceptive, hypocritical character. He is able to con Orgon into letting him into his home. Furthermore, Orgon is deceived into disinheriting his own son and leaving all the inheritances to Tartuffe. Orgon is an example of the oppressive person who tries to maintain complete control.
